The Historical Roots of Vegamogies

The concept of vegamogies has deep historical roots. Ancient civilizations, such as those in India and Greece, practiced forms of vegetarianism based on religious and philosophical beliefs. Over time, these practices evolved, leading to the modern-day understanding of vegamogies as a lifestyle that promotes sustainability and compassion.

Key Historical Figures in Vegamogies

  • Pythagoras: An early advocate of vegetarianism in ancient Greece.
  • Mahatma Gandhi: A prominent figure who promoted non-violence and vegetarianism.
  • T. Colin Campbell: A modern-day advocate for plant-based diets through his research.

Challenges Faced in Practicing Vegamogies

While vegamogies offers numerous benefits, it also presents challenges. Social pressures, nutritional concerns, and accessibility issues can make it difficult for some individuals to fully embrace this lifestyle.

Nutritional Considerations

One of the primary challenges in practicing vegamogies is ensuring adequate nutrition. Individuals must pay attention to obtaining essential nutrients such as vitamin B12, iron, and omega-3 fatty acids from plant-based sources.

Dietary Aspects of Vegamogies

The dietary aspects of vegamogies focus on consuming whole, plant-based foods. This includes fruits, vegetables, legumes, nuts, seeds, and whole grains. By prioritizing these foods, individuals can maintain a balanced and nutritious diet.

Meal Planning Tips

  • Incorporate a variety of colorful fruits and vegetables into your meals.
  • Experiment with different legumes and grains to add diversity to your diet.
  • Use plant-based alternatives for dairy and meat products.
